Santos: Undervalued After Takeover Fallout
Santos (ASX: STO) experienced a sharp share price drop after the failed A$36 billion takeover by a consortium led by ADNOC. While the deal’s withdrawal removed a near-term premium, it highlighted the strategic value of Santos’ LNG and gas assets.Read more

Santos Limited explores, develops, produces, transports, and markets hydrocarbons in Australia and Papua New Guinea. The company’s assets are located in the Alaska, Cooper Basin, Queensland and New South Wales, Papua New Guinea, Northern Australia, Timor-Leste and Western Australia. It also engages in the development of decarbonization technologies. In addition, the company produces crude oil, liquefied petroleum gas, ethane, liquefied natural gas, and condensate, as well as natural gas. Santos Limited was incorporated in 1954 and is headquartered in Adelaide, Australia.
